Performance by The Adur Concert Band

Enjoy a memorable visit to Bateman's with the sounds of The Adur Concert Band.

  • Booking not needed
  • Free event (admission applies)

The Adur Concert Band are a community concert band of around 40-45 musicians; made up of woodwind, brass and percussion. The band are based in Southwick, West Sussex and formed in 1991.

The band will play a variety of music from marches, classical, pop, film and big band, so there’s something for everyone to enjoy!

Saturday 30 May, performing at 11.30am and 1.30pm
